Important safety instructions
2
Important safety instructions
·
Please read these instructions carefully and completely before using
the product.
·
Make these instructions easily accessible to all users at all times.
Always include these instructions when passing the product on to third
parties.
·
Only use the product in aircraft where wireless Bluetooth® transmission
is permitted.
·
Do not use the product in situations which require special attention
(e.g. in traffic or when performing skilled jobs).
·
Always keep the product dry and do not expose it to extreme temper-
atures (normal operating temperatures: 0°C/32°F to 35°C/95°F).
·
Use the product with care and store it in a clean, dust-free environ-
ment.
·
Switch off the product after use to conserve battery power. Remove the
batteries if the product will not be used for extended periods of time.
·
The headset contains magnets that generate a magnetic field which
could cause interference with cardiac pacemakers and implanted defi-
brillators. Keep the headset at least 1.2" (3 cm) from cardiac pace-
makers or implanted defibrillators.
·
Please protect your hearing from high volume levels. Sennheiser head-
sets also sound exceptionally good at low volumes.
·
Only use the mains units and charging cables supplied by Sennheiser.
·
To reduce the risk of fire or electric shock, do not use the product near
water and do not expose it to rain or moisture.
·
Unplug the mains unit from the wall socket
­ to completely disconnect the product from the mains
­ during lightning storms or
­ when unused for long periods of time.
·
Only operate the mains unit from the type of power source specified in
the chapter "Specifications" (see page 26).
·
Ensure that the mains unit is
­ in a safe operating condition and easily accessible,
­ properly plugged into the wall socket,
­ only operated within the permissible temperature range,
­ not covered or exposed to direct sunlight for longer periods of time in
order to prevent heat accumulation (see "Specifications" on page 26).
·
Do not operate the product near any heat sources.
·
Only use attachments/accessories specified by Sennheiser (see "Acces-
sories" on page 25).

MM 550
4
MM 550
The MM 550 is an accessory which allows for wireless music enjoyment
when used with mobile phones or other Bluetooth devices/Bluetooth
compliant devices. Its circumaural, closed design and the latest active
noise compensation technology (NoiseGard) make the MM 550 especially
suitable for use with in-flight entertainment systems. Due to its active and
passive attenuation of ambient noise, it lets you enjoy music even in noisy
environments.
Bluetooth
The MM 550 complies with the new Bluetooth 2.1 standard. Via its
Bluetooth interface, it can be connected to a wide variety of Bluetooth
enabled devices. Bluetooth wireless technology allows the MM 550 to
communicate with your Bluetooth enabled device (e.g. mobile phone, MP3
player, PC or PDA) within a range of up to 10 meters.
SRS WOW HDTM
SRS WOW HD improves the dynamic audio performance of compressed
and uncompressed audio by expanding the size of the audio image
and creating a deep, rich bass response. The patented techniques in
SRS WOW HD widen the horizontal sound field and raise the vertical sound
image, retrieving information lost in the mixing process to create a more
natural audio experience.
NoiseGardTM
The NoiseGard active noise compensation system is based on the principle
of cancelling out sound using "anti-sound" (phase-inverted sound). Tiny
microphones pick up low-frequency ambient noise (up to 1 kHz) near the
ear. The NoiseGard electronics use this noise to generate a sound wave
which is the exact opposite (IE: at the same level but polarity reversed ­
180° out-of-phase), the effect being that the polarity reversed signal
cancels most of the outside noise.
TalkThrough
The MM 550 has a TalkThrough function, which allows you to communicate
with other people without having to remove the headset. When Talk-
Through is activated, professional quality microphones mounted on the
outside of the headset pick up all acoustic signals in the immediate
vicinity. Annoying background noise is electronically filtered out, only
allowing the voice of the other person to pass through the headset clearly.
Additional features
·
Great for travel: comfortable, rugged and foldable headset construction
·
Optional connection via audio cable for music enjoyment without
Bluetooth technology
·
Outstanding sound quality due to Duofol diaphragms
·
Optimum protection against ambient noise due to active and passive
noise attenuation
